Bromfenvinphos [0,0-diethyl-1-(2,4-dichlorophenyl)-2-bromovinyl phosphate], (BrV), 12.33 mg/kg/day alone and in combination with methoxychlor [1,1,1-trichloro-2,2-bis(4-methoxyphenyl)ethane], (MeOCl), 24.66 mg/kg/day were administered daily per os (intragastrically) in pure olive-oil for 6 weeks to male laboratory mice. Thre enolophosphate insecticides (chlorphenvinphos: 0-/-/2',4'-dichlorophenyl/-2-chlorovinyl/diethyl phosphate, bromphenvinphos: 0-/1-/2',4'-dichlorophenyl/-2-bromovinyl/diethyl phosphate, mebromvinphos: 0-/1-/2',4'-dichlorophenyl/-2-bromovinyl/dimethyl phosphate) have been tested for their biological activity in baker's yeast.
